#cbcdc0 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#cbcdc0 is composed of 79.6% red, 80.4%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 69.2 degrees, a saturation of 11.5% and a lightness of 77.8%. #cbcdc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#979b81.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#cbcdc0 color description : Grayish yellow.
The hexadecimal color #cbcdc0 has RGB values of R:203, G:205,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13356480.
